UPDATING THE FIRMWARE
The N4865A's fi rmware can be updated in the fi eld without returning the unit
to the factory.
1. Connect the N4865A to a Windows PC as described in paragraph 2.5.1.
Connect the supplied USB power cable to the N4865A and to one of the
computer's powered USB ports. Do not connect the N4865A to a port on
the keyboard as they only have enough power for a mouse.
2. Locate the latest ICS_N4865A_Update fi le on ICS Electronics website at
http://www.icselect.com. Highlight the Download tab and select 'VXI-11
Support' to get to the correct page. Download the .zip fi le to an temporary
directory and unzip the fi le.
3. Disconnect the PC from your company network and change its Local Area
Network setting to the N4865A's AutoIP range as described in paragraph
2.5.1-3.
4. Run the N4865A Update Utility. If it will not run, download the Visual
Basic 6 runtime package from ICS's website or from the Support CD
supplied with the N4865A.
5. Turn the N4865A on. It will take about 25 seconds before the RDY LED
starts blinking and the N4865A is ready to communicate with the PC.
6. Enter the N4865A's default IP address, 169.254.48.65, in the IP Address
window of the Update Program, highlight it and link to it. If you are un-
able to link to the N4865A reset its LAN settings as described in Section
5.5. Retry the linking process when the RDY LED starts blinking.
7. Press the Prgm Flash button to start the update process. The three yellow
LEDs (TALK, LSTN and SRQ) will blink while the new program is be-
ing downloaded. Follow the directions on the screen and re-link to the
N4865A as required to complete the update process.
CAUTION
Do not exit the Update Program until told to do so. It will
ask you to re- link to the unit twice to fi nish the update.
8. After exiting the Update Program, connect the PC back to the company
network and restore the Local Area Network settings to their original
values.
